.. I am a sucker for a oversized houndstooth patterned suit. Add to the equasion this particular color of blue, you know, the shade that brings to mind a summer sky or your best friend's eyes and you have yourself a unique, yet timeless pattern. Now, hand that incredible wool cloth to the able hands of Norman Norell, and you have a suit that is pertanant 60 years after it was created.
.. There are some suits I like, and some I love, and some that make me go absolutely crazy. This suit is one of the crazy ones. The jacket, cropped short, with darts to fit a woman's body with grace. I love that te collar and lapels have oposite facing pattern than the rest of the suit which really makes a contrast. The 3/4 length sleeves gives a youthful, fun appearance, and the genuine mother of pearl buttons (thick and perfectly carved) are the jewel in the crown.
.. The skirt is beautifully tailored, with a slim wiast, and a slight accentuation of the hip. The skirt has a zipper on the crest of each hip, creating a sleek line. Both the jacket and skirt are lined in silk. There are under arm halos in the silk lining but otherwise the suit is perfect.
